Job Description

Our client is looking for a ERP Product Manager located in Metro Detroit.

 

Position Summary:
We re seeking an experienced ERP Systems Manager to lead the strategy, implementation, and ongoing optimization of our Acumatica ERP platform. This role serves as the key liaison between business units and IT, driving system enhancements and ensuring solutions align with organizational goals across finance, operations, procurement, sales, and marketing. Experience with Procore or construction-focused ERP systems is highly desirable.


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op and maintain the ERP product roadmap, ensuring alignment with business objectives and evolving user needs.

  • Gather, evaluate, and prioritize input from cross-functional stakeholders to define system requirements.

  • Lead ERP enhancements, upgrades, and integrations, managing timelines, budgets, and deliverables.

  • Collaborate with the internal Core Team and external partner (Net@Work) to configure, test, deploy, and support Acumatica modules.

  • Drive user adoption through training, documentation, and change management strategies.

  • Monitor system performance, troubleshoot issues, and implement ongoing improvements to maximize ROI.

  • Oversee issue resolution by coordinating with support partners and acting as an escalation point for the internal Core Team.

  • Maintain detailed documentation, including workflows, user guides, and standard operating procedures.


Qualifications:

  • Bachelor s degree in Business Management, Operations, Information Systems, or a related field.

  • 3+ years of hands-on ERP management experience, ideally with Acumatica, Procore, or comparable systems (e.g., SAP, Oracle, NetSuite, Dynamics).

  • Demonstrated success leading ERP implementation and optimization initiatives.

  • Broad understanding of business processes across finance, operations, procurement, and sales.

  • Strong analytical and organizational skills, with experience managing cross-functional projects.

  • Exceptional communication and stakeholder management capabilities.

  • Familiarity with Agile practices and project tools (e.g., Jira, Trello) is a plus.

  • Industry experience in construction or a related field, including knowledge of project tracking, materials management, and field operations.


Preferred Qualifications:

  • ERP certifications (e.g., Acumatica, SAP, Oracle, NetSuite)

  • Project Management certification (e.g., PMP, Agile Certified Practitioner)

  • Experience with data analytics platforms and reporting tools

  • Familiarity with construction technology platforms such as Procore, Bluebeam, or related systems
